Ordinals
beta
Sat 1157166276788934
decimal
252866.1276788934
degree
0°42866′866″1276788934‴
percentile
55.103156098181785%
name
fqpwkrqcpst
cycle
0
epoch
1
period
125
block
252866
offset
1276788934
timestamp
2013-08-18 16:55:12 UTC
rarity
common
prev
next